So I just picked up an 04 Yukon last Friday from someone I know who has taken very good care of this vehicle truck has been running great except for one small issue on Wed I got up to go to work only to have the truck crank over but not start I tried 3-4 times until I gave up,I woke my wife to bring me to work made a cup of coffee and figured let me just give it one more try and wholla it started right up,in the meantime I texted my friend who I bought the vehicle from to let him know what happened he asked where was the gas tank fuel wise I told him 1/2 tank so he said to add some chevron techron when I got gas the fuel sensor could be hanging up on me,so I filled it put the techron in and it has been starting with no issues since up till this morning so once again It cranked over but did not start a couple of times I heard the fuel pump kick on so I feel that is working and not the issue but I can be wrong I am pretty much just a maintain guy not a gear head like on Wed I waited about 10 minutes before trying again and sure enough it started right up.so now I am wondering what this could be.

The pump seems to be priming so I am not sure if there is an issue here I am far from being a mechanic just enough to get by so I am trying to diagnose and pin point some possiblities of what this may be.other than this issue the truck runs like a dream now I cross my fingers every time I go out to start it,my friends Z71 who I bought the vehicle from used to do the same thing till he added the techron so I was hoping that would work his problem worked itself out where as it seems as if though mine goes a bit deeper as this is the second time this has happened to me.

any thoughts on where I can start to try and diagnose this?

normally the cause is a bad fuel pump then, adding cleaners wont have any effect, what is the mileage? the oem pumps are rated for 100k but will go a bit farther, if it intermittent enough to where it is doing it often a fuel pressure test will reveal it.

problem solved I just had it to to the mechanic he pulled two codes both related to the alarm which is odd as I have not been using it since I picked up the vehicle maybe a couple of times but not every night but yeah he pulled two alarm codes out of it,I need to wait till Monday to get them cleared out and reset as he does not have the equipment at the shop to do it he will have it back Monday but he tells me the alarm is locking the engine out hence being able to start it after it sits for about 10-15 minutes.At least its not mechanical its A frustrating stupid little thing!

my experience with the passlock system is it usually the ignition switch, sometimes the ignition housing can be funky as well but not as common, unless he is bypassing it or ordering a ignition I don't know what else would be done. simply clearing a code wont fix anything. the relearn is 10 minutes that anyone can do but the problem will still exist and rear it's head usually at the most inopportune time.
